Rear anti-tip wheels are joined by an anti-rollback system safety device, preventing the scooter from rolling backwards on hills. - [Attends Cover-Dri](https://www.premiercommunity.co.uk/product/attends-cover-dri/): Attends Cover-Dri is our range of surface protection underpads specially designed to manage light to moderate urinary incontinence. Cover-Dri features a hexagonal quilt design, with individual cushions that contain fluff and super absorbents to quickly absorb and help to lock away fluid. Drainage channels rapidly distribute the fluid without causing it to pool in one place, and an all-round leakage barrier helps to prevent leakage on to surfaces. A pale blue waterproof backsheet helps to keep the protective pad in place. - [Attends for Men](https://www.premiercommunity.co.uk/product/attends-for-men/): Attends For Men 1 and 2 are shield shaped inserts designed for men with light bladder leakage. The bed rail works well as a side rail to keep you from falling out of bed, as well as a support bar for getting in and out of bed. It adjusts from 26" to 34" to 42" with the push of a button. The rail also folds down and out of the way when it isn't in use and can be installed on either side of the bed in between the mattress and box spring. Includes a dual safety strap that secures it to the bed frame. Works well on any size home or hospital bed rail and at 23" high it accommodates the thicker pillow top mattresses. Whether it’s used for nipping to the shops or getting you out and about enjoying your local park, purchasing a mobility scooter is a practical investment that can help you regain your independence. - [Addressing Malnutrition in the Elderly: A UK Challenge](https://www.premiercommunity.co.uk/guide/addressing-malnutrition-in-the-elderly/): Physical signs of malnutrition in the elderly can include unintended weight loss, muscle wasting, and persistent fatigue or weakness. Other indicators are dry, flaky skin, poor wound healing, thinning hair, brittle nails, swollen gums, and difficulty chewing. They may also experience increased susceptibility to infections, cognitive decline, and digestive issues like constipation or diarrhoea. Swelling in the ankles, cold intolerance and slow recovery from illness are also common. Early detection of these symptoms is crucial to prevent further health complications and ensure timely intervention. - [What is Domiciliary Care?
